A standout feature in Path of Exile 2 is the ability to craft and customize builds, a process that feels distinct from its predecessor yet profoundly gratifying. Runes have become central to this, offering versions that scale with your character’s level, from Lesser at level 15 to Greater at 45. Among four new Greater Runes, one, in particular, can drastically improve specific builds.
This star is the Greater Rune of Alacrity. Depending on where you socket it, it has different effects. On a Martial Weapon, it boosts Skill Speed by 8%, an effect beyond mere Attack Speed, enhancing animations for various skills. For instance, the new Smith of Kitava Ascendancy pairs well with mace builds, and the Perfect Strike skill, known for its hefty single-target damage, benefits markedly. The challenge? It’s quite slow with maces lacking high Attack Speed, which this Rune can remedy.
For crossbows, known for tedious reload times, increased Skill Speed not only quickens attacks but also improves reload efficiency. However, the value of this Rune can be overlooked since players often favor damage Runes in weapons, potentially bypassing this game-changer.
Yet, the Greater Rune of Alacrity holds its own. Though it doesn’t directly ramp up DPS stats that are often flaunted on trade websites, influencing decisions, its real value lies in overall gameplay feel. Take Perfect Strike, for example—faster animations mean your attacks are more likely to hit before an enemy dodges or counters, critical for boss fights where timing is key. Speeding up attack animations also helps you better anticipate and dodge enemy strikes, crucial for survival in those intense moments.
While a weapon might showcase lower DPS with this Rune, the overall damage output of your build could actually improve when considering the broader tactical advantages it offers.
